WebJun 16, 2024 · Being a data engineer, you may work with many different kinds of datasets. You will always get a requirement to filter out or search for a specific string within a data or DataFrame. For example, identify the junk string within a dataset. In this article, we will check how to search a string in Spark DataFrame using different methods. Spark Elasticsearch is a NoSQL, distributed database that stores, retrieves, and manages document-oriented and semi-structured data. It is a GitHub open source, RESTful search engine built on top of Apache Lucene and released under the terms of the Apache License. Webtext command (dbutils.widgets.text) Creates and displays a text widget with the specified programmatic name, default value, and optional label. To display help for this command, run dbutils.widgets.help("text"). This example creates and displays a text widget with the programmatic name your_name_text.
